Output 41bff4fcd1b7fde3a6d0b6e2602d025b9d520ab4078e281137a1e6017cf79cfa:14

value
3573582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fd1c0866cbbbcde7143dee5a1f97bff1e267b46 OP_EQUAL
address
3KBGG1cX2PpihFB88dbMgDFehXvqa4rPE6
transaction
41bff4fcd1b7fde3a6d0b6e2602d025b9d520ab4078e281137a1e6017cf79cfa
spent
true